本篇文章,笔者将深入探讨如何从美颜SDK的技术实现,到最终构建一个高效优质的直播APP,实现实时美颜效果的无缝集成。
一、实时美颜技术的基本原理
美颜技术一般基于图像处理和计算机视觉领域的先进算法,主要通过分析直播画面中的人脸特征,自动进行肤色调整、瑕疵修复、面部轮廓优化等处理,从而实现美化效果。
二、从美颜SDK到直播APP的技术实现
1、选择合适的美狐美颜SDK版本
开发者在选择时需考虑多个因素,包括算法的精度、功能数量、处理速度、兼容性、资源占用等。
2、在选择SDK时,开发者需要确保其具备以下技术特点:
-实时性:美颜处理应在帧率内完成,避免影响直播流畅性。
多平台兼容:支持iOS、Android、Web等多平台,确保跨设备的美颜效果一致。
-深度定制化:可根据不同用户的需求,进行美颜效果的定制和优化。
3、集成美颜SDK到直播APP
集成美颜SDK的过程,通常包括以下步骤:
-SDK接入:将SDK的核心代码集成到APP中,通常通过API接口调用,实现美颜功能。
-实时人脸检测:通过SDK的算法检测每一帧视频中的人脸特征,包括眼睛、鼻子、嘴巴等关键部位,为后续的美颜处理做准备。
-图像处理:根据检测到的人脸特征,利用GPU加速技术对图像进行优化处理,主要包括肤色调整、去除瑕疵、平滑肤质等。
-参数调整与美颜效果:SDK通常提供一些预设的美颜效果,也支持开发者根据需求自定义美颜参数(如磨皮程度、亮度、对比度等)。
-动态调整与优化:在直播过程中,光线、角度等因素可能随时发生变化,美颜SDK需要根据实时情况进行动态调整,确保效果始终稳定、自然。
4、优化性能与效果
尽管美颜SDK本身具备了强大的图像处理能力,但在实际应用中,优化其性能和效果仍然是至关重要的。以下是一些常见的优化策略:
-硬件加速
-内存管理
-智能美颜算法
三、总结
从美颜SDK到直播APP的技术实现,不仅需要选择合适的美颜SDK,还要考虑到实时性、性能和效果等多个方面。如果您对美颜SDK有需求,欢迎咨询美狐官方人员。
声明:本文由美狐原创,未经允许禁止转载,谢谢合作。
- 融合AI与3D动效:美颜SDK如何重构动态贴纸功能的核心能力?
- 社交APP如何打造差异化美颜体验?动态贴纸+美颜SDK组合出新招
- 想打造爆款直播特效?别错过美颜SDK里的“动态贴纸魔法”
- 2025年动态贴纸技术趋势:美颜SDK如何迈向AI智能互动?
- Diffusion Model + 美颜SDK:下一代人脸美型技术的潜力爆发点
- 直播平台如何借力美颜SDK?从人脸美型到用户留存的技术方案
- 从“滤镜时代”走向“智能化”:美颜SDK与美妆科技的融合之路
- 主播们用了都说好的智能美妆功能,背后的美颜SDK有多强?
- AI驱动智能美妆,美颜SDK如何成为下一代美颜生态核心引擎?
- 智能美妆功能背后的技术逻辑:基于美颜SDK的实时渲染与识别机制
- Diffusion Model + 美颜SDK:下一代人脸美型技术的潜力爆发点
- 主播们用了都说好的智能美妆功能,背后的美颜SDK有多强?
- 美颜SDK如何助力不同场景的人脸美型:短视频、直播、电商
- 增强现实(AR)时代的美颜SDK:滤镜API如何实现沉浸式美颜体验?
- 美颜滤镜SDK的商业化路径:如何通过美颜SDK变现与盈利
- 美颜SDK的商业化路径:美颜与滤镜如何助力业务增长
- 打造极致美颜效果:解密直播APP背后的美颜SDK技术
- 直播美颜插件的核心技术揭秘:如何利用美颜SDK打造高性能的直播APP?
- 如何利用美颜SDK在实时直播中实现更好的直播效果?
- 提升直播效果:美狐美颜SDK在实时美颜平台中的最佳实践